Output 6fd2d80dabd668193204fbcb362a75433a34a1a95f0cf9a3a15b2bfd68de6acf:0

value
58459
script pubkey
OP_0 OP_PUSHBYTES_20 afc72a25d13854a7f2670ada0e6f6aa2a3097152
address
bc1q4lrj5fw38p220un8ptdqumm2523sju2j70z9f2
transaction
6fd2d80dabd668193204fbcb362a75433a34a1a95f0cf9a3a15b2bfd68de6acf
confirmations
19100
spent
true